Job Summary:

The Manager of Statistical Programming will lead and support statistical programming activities for clinical projects conducted by Supernus Pharmaceuticals. This role ensures the timely delivery of high-quality clinical trials analysis deliverables by adhering to established standards and processes

Essential Duties & Responsibilities:

  • Oversees all statistical programming activities for an in-house clinical study, ensuring compliance with Supernus standards.
  • Reviews and provides input on Statistical Analysis Plans (SAPs) to ensure alignment with study objectives.
  • Develops Study Data Tabulation Models (SDTMs) and Arrangement of variables (ADaM) mapping specifications in accordance with CDISC SDTM Implementation Guides (SDTM IG).
  • Programs and validates SDTM and ADaM datasets using SAS programs.
  • Prepares SDTM and AdAm Submission packages, including, define.xml, Reviews guide, and annotated eCRF.
  • Generates and validates Tables, Figures, and listings (LTFs) according to approved specifications.
  • Validates outsourced datasets provided by vendors and performs ad hoc analyses as needed.
  • Contributes to the development and enhancement of programming standards and workflows.
  • Mentors and guides junior programmers to foster skill development and ensure quality deliverables.
  • Employee management responsibilities assigned as needed.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.

Knowledge & Other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Life Sciences, computer science, mathematics, statistics, or a related quantitative/analytical field with a minimum of five years of experience in a pharmaceutical/ Clinical Research organization industry, a master’s degree in a related field with a minimum of three years of experience, or a PhD with one year of experience.
  • Proficiency in R is a plus.
  • Demonstrated ability to develop SAS programs and macros to create SDTM, ADaM, and TFLs.
  • Demonstrated ability to identify and solve moderately complex problems.
  • Working knowledge of CDISC standards with hands-on experience in generating define packages.
  • Familiarity with ICH guidelines and FDA guidance related to clinical study conduct and data submission.
  • Familiarity with statistical methods that apply to Phase I-IV clinical trials.
  • Excellent written and oral communication skills including grammatical/technical writing skills.
  • Excellent attention to detail and accuracy.
